Under Section 1(1)(a) of the Freedom of Information Act 2000, I can
confirm that The Shrewsbury and Telford Hospital NHS Trust holds
information that falls within the definition in your request which is set
out below:

 

1.     Please could you confirm the main EPR  system (e.g Cerner
Millennium, EPIC etc.) in place at your Trust.

SystemC

 

2.     If you currently do not have an EPR system in place, do you have
plants to implement one? (Yes/No) If yes, when?

N/a

 

3.     Does your main hospital EPR system have the HL7 FHIR API’s enabled?
(Yes/No)

No

 

4.     If no, do you have plans to enable this at present?

HL7 and working towards FHIR

 

5.     What is the specific product name of the EPR product you currently
use for your Oncology department (e.g. ARIA, FLATIRON etc.)?

Varian Medocon

 

6.     Is your Oncology EPR HL7 FHIR enabled? (Yes/No)

No

 

7.     If no, can it be HL7 FHIR enabled? (Yes/No)

No

 

8.     If no, why can it not be HL7 FHIR enabled? (e.g. technology is not
capable, cost related reasons etc.)

Varian’s current generation integration engine for ARIA Medical Oncology
(IEM) does not support web services / FHIR.
